How Common Is The Last Name Schuessel? popularity and diffusion
The last name is the 2,530,696th most prevalent family name worldwide. It is borne by around 1 in 125,647,343 people. This last name is predominantly found in The Americas, where 90 percent of Schuessel reside; 90 percent reside in North America and 90 percent reside in Anglo-North America.
It is most prevalent in The United States, where it is carried by 52 people, or 1 in 6,970,364. In The United States Schuessel is primarily found in: Missouri, where 73 percent reside and Texas, where 27 percent reside. Besides The United States Schuessel exists in 3 countries. It also occurs in England, where 7 percent reside and Germany, where 2 percent reside.
Schuessel Family Population Trend historical fluctuation
The prevalency of Schuessel has changed through the years. In The United States the share of the population with the last name expanded 1,733 percent between 1880 and 2014.
